Anne at Home
December 1, 2001
Professional Remodeler
The New Traditionals hardware line is designed to work with the company’s existing hardware or to stand alone as pulls and knobs. Hand-cast in pewter, the cabinet knobs and pulls are available in seven styles and 19 finishes. Offered are large and small sizes of each knob, backplates, and pulls that come in 3-inch and 4-inch center-to-center sizes.
